replied on: 2/23/2006 9:18:49 PM My only Brough "connection" is not really a pleasant one -Thomas henry Brough (omnibus proprietor) of Burnthouse road was the driver of the car which accidentally knocked my Great Uncle frank off his pedal cycle as he cycled home from work in 1934 Uncle frank died almost instantly. It must have been a terrible time for Mr Brough too-he sold his bus company a couple of years after that.I have the newspaprer report if of any interest to you. I also knew a brough family from Queen st langley Mill-they had one son Peter-Mr Brough was an Inspector for the MGO bus company (1950's, 60's)- they were a lovely family |
